Purpose
Learning to use the OSP and the DRP in view of the forthcoming first guaranteed time (GT) observations on semester 19A. This meeting is specific for those people with access to Guaranteed Time.
Place and date
IAC, 30-31 January and 1 February 2019, library meeting rooms.

Items needed for the workshop
It is important that each participant comes with its own laptop and the following material installed on it:
- PyEmir
- The data in the PyEmir tutorial
- Additional data:
- Image (1.2G tar file)
- Spectroscopy (227M tar file)
Each participant is invited to come along with its own EMIR data, if such is the case, while it is not guaranteed that it can be treated during the workshop sessions.
